Solution for (x^2)+5x-14=0 equation:


Simplifying
(x2) + 5x + -14 = 0
x2 + 5x + -14 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-14 + 5x + x2 = 0

Solving
-14 + 5x + x2 = 0

Solving for variable 'x'.

Factor a trinomial.
(-7 + -1x)(2 + -1x)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-7 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-7 + -1x = 0 Solving -7 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'7' to each side of the equation. -7 + 7 + -1x = 0 + 7 Combine like terms: -7 + 7 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+ 7 -1x = 0 + 7 Combine like terms: 0 + 7 = 7 -1x = 7 Divide each side by '-1'. x = -7 Simplifying x = -7

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(2 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 2 + -1x = 0 Solving 2 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-2' to each side of the equation. 2 + -2 + -1x =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-2 -1x =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 0 + -2 = -2 -1x = -2 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 2 Simplifying x = 2

Solution

x = {-7, 2}
